no ive just been iso a bunch of shows on the ohkeepa to no avail. im no sure that i understand torrents, is it similar to nugs.net downloading?

nugs.net is streaming music, just to listen to on yer comp

torrents is actually downloading a show, which you can eventually put on your Ipod or burn to CDs. Its not that complicated at all once you get going.

http://www.shnflac.net/details.php?id=1610b944cf6314f4a654cff8fb833587ffd06131

Phish
7-23-97
Lakewood Ampitheatre
Atlanta, GA

Source: SchoepsCMC641 > Sonasax > SBM-1 > DA-P1
Conversion: D-100 > S/PDIF > Montego II > Soundforge > CD-WAV > Shn

Conversion by Matt Mishkoff mmishkoff@omginc.com

Notes------There are a three places (on the original DAT) that sound like brief ‘skips’. There is one at the beginning of Julius (which is barely noticable), and two in Possum (which are very noticable). There is also a fair amount of clipping resulting from the levels being too high on the DAT recording. It is not very noticable, from my repeated listening, except on some vocal parts. All problems noted here were in the source DAT.
